The Sharmanka Kinetic Theatre is full of kinetic sculptures and features mechanical structures which perform multi-sensory shows of movement, sound and light.
It was founded by sculptor-mechanic Eduard Bersudsky and theatre director Tatyana Jakovskaya in St Petersburg and moved to Scotland in the 1990s.
The word Sharmanka is Russian for hurdy-gurdy or barrel-organ.
